How Does Charging Speed Affect Device Performance?

  • Fast Charging: Fast charging technology allows devices to receive a higher wattage of power, which means they can charge more quickly compared to standard chargers. This is particularly beneficial for users who need to quickly power up their devices during short breaks, enhancing productivity and convenience.
  • Heat Generation: Higher charging speeds can lead to increased heat generation within the device. Excessive heat can potentially damage the battery over time, leading to reduced battery life and performance, which is why many devices are designed to manage heat effectively during fast charging.
  • Device Compatibility: Not all devices support fast charging, and using a charger that exceeds the device’s recommended charging speed may not yield better performance. It’s essential to check device specifications to ensure compatibility, as using an incompatible charger can lead to inefficiencies or even damage.
  • Battery Health: Charging speed can also impact the long-term health of the battery. Rapid charging can strain the battery’s chemistry, potentially leading to quicker degradation, while slower charging tends to be gentler on the battery, promoting longevity.
  • Charger Quality: The quality of the charger itself plays a crucial role in performance. High-quality chargers are designed to regulate voltage and current effectively, ensuring safe and efficient charging, while low-quality chargers may not provide stable power, leading to inconsistent performance.

What Should You Consider When Choosing the Right Small Wireless Charger for Your Device?

When selecting the best small wireless charger for your device, several factors should be taken into account.

  • Compatibility: Ensure that the wireless charger is compatible with your device’s charging standard, such as Qi. Different manufacturers may have varying specifications, so checking compatibility can prevent charging issues.
  • Charging Speed: Look for a charger that offers a suitable charging speed for your device. While some chargers provide fast charging capabilities, others may charge at a standard speed, which can impact how quickly your device powers up.
  • Design and Portability: Since you are looking for a small wireless charger, consider its design and portability. A compact and lightweight charger is easier to carry around, making it convenient for travel or everyday use.
  • Build Quality: Evaluate the build quality and materials used in the charger. A well-constructed charger can withstand wear and tear, ensuring longevity and reliable performance over time.
  • Safety Features: Check for safety features such as overcurrent protection, temperature control, and foreign object detection. These features can help protect both the charger and your device from damage during use.
  • Price: Consider your budget and compare prices of different models. While it may be tempting to go for the cheapest option, investing in a quality charger may save you money in the long run by ensuring efficient and safe charging.
  • Brand Reputation: Research the brand’s reputation and customer reviews for the wireless charger. A well-reviewed brand often indicates reliability and customer satisfaction, which can guide you towards making a wise choice.
